Serious Assault - Alice Springs

Police

A 33-year-old man remains in an induced coma in Alice Springs Hospital after being assaulted outside an Alice Springs entertainment venue in the early hours of Saturday morning.

Alice Springs Police have made one arrest, yesterday charging a 20-year-old male Assault causing Serious Harm.  He has been remanded in custody to face court on Monday, 3 December 2012.

“This incident is one of senseless violence, and now one man remains in a critical condition in hospital,” said Detective Superintendent Brent Warren.

“We have seized a number of items from the offender’s residence, which will be subjected to forensic testing.

“Investigators continue to interrogate CCTV footage, and we are hopeful to make further arrests very soon.

“We are following up numerous lines of enquiry, and urge anyone who may have witnessed the assault in the vicinity of Todd Street, opposite the council lawns, around 2.00am on Saturday morning 1st December to come forward.
